Tie Guan Yin Black Tea from Sanne Tea – Tea Review

Hmmm, a Tie Guan Yin Black Tea? That sounds pretty different, sign this owl up! This tea is experimental and processed in smaller batches, made by a second generation tea master. This black tea is from Sanne Tea, online seller of farm to cup Taiwanese Teas. My sample is from September 2014. I like the information listed on the sample, especially the oxidation and roasting level. Dry Leaf Tie Guan Yin Black tea’s leaf looks like matte black ribbons with the odd brown or gold tip. The leaf has a sweet honey scent. Oolong Owl’s Hooty Tea Travels – Park City Utah October 2015

I recently got back from Utah. My Mother-in-law, Grandmother-in-law and I went up to Park City Utah for a week and stayed at my GIN’s timeshare in a mountain resort just below the ski lifts. Park City is the location for the Sundance Film Festival, 2 ski resorts, and was major locations of the 2002 Winter Olympics. However, I was in Park City in October, in between the major tourist seasons so there wasn’t much going on besides a whole lot of construction/repair and seasonal residents coming back for ski season.
